Dr. Elizabeth Grimpo
Piano Composition

DR. ELIZABETH GRIMPO is a professor of music at Concordia University, Nebraska. She holds an undergraduate degree in music education from Concordia, Chicago, and an M.M. and D.M.A. in piano performance from the University of Nebraska-Lincoln. She has also received instruction in piano pedagogy. She maintains an active performing schedule, and enjoys performing both solo and collaborative repertoire. In 2015, she received the student nominated Teacher of the Year award from Concordia, Nebraska. Additionally, she has a deep love for hymnody of the Church and a passion for bringing the hymns to a level that even beginners can play.

Edward Riojas
Art Commissions

EDWARD RIOJAS is a freelance LCMS artist. From altarpieces, paintings, and processional crucifixes to murals, illustrations, and logos, his work can be found in Lutheran sanctuaries, institutions and private collections. He has illustrated music books published by St. Paul's Music Conservatory, and serves as an artistic advisor for David's Harp.

 

Sharon Sherrill
Author

SHARON SHERRILL is a pastor's wife, home economist, church musician, mother of four and grandmother of 23 who sees building strong families as a priority in the world today. She believes that pairing the Word of God with music and weaving it into daily life, in and out of the home, is a key way to nurture children with truth needed for everlasting life.

Estera Waid
Guitar Composition

ESTERA WAID is a Romanian-born church musician, guitarist, and teacher. Estera arranged “Hymns of the Season” for guitar in order to encourage children to have a worshipful heart for God, enhance their Biblical teachings through music and involve them in their local church. She resides in Houston, TX with her husband Michael and their son.

Dr. Kenneth T. Kosche
Organ and Piano Composition

DR. KENNETH T. KOSCHE is emeritus Professor of Music, Concordia University Wisconsin, from which he retired in 2009 after 31 years of service there. He holds BS and MS in Music Education degrees from the University of Illinois and a DMA in Choral Music from the University of Washington. Dr. Kosche has served churches in four states, beginning as a teenager. As a composer, he has nearly 500 publications with 17 publishers in the United States and Taiwan. His hymn tunes and settings appear in the Lutheran Service Book (2006), the Chinese Lutheran Service Book (2019), One and All, Rejoice (2020), Christian Worship (2021), and predecessor hymnal supplements.
